Many, if not most, of the common mistakes made in the 3rd sector and growing businesses can be rectified easily and quickly. For instance, of the six lawful bases available for processing personal data, Consent is never appropriate for HR data. If you have an online shop, you may be confused about marketing and soft opt in (the pre-ticked box is perfectly OK in some circumstances). It may be thought that there is a legal obligation to collect emergency contact details for staff and volunteers (there isn’t), or that it’s OK to ask staff to complete detailed and invasive medical questionnaires and hold them on file ‘just in case’ (really, I beg of you – don’t do this).
